CM Pinarayi Vijayan admits lapses in police probe
Congress calls for hartal in Kundara.
Thiruvananthapuram/Kollam: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an admitted in the Assembly on Thursday that there were lapses in the police investigation into the alleged sexual harassment and suicide of a ten-year-old girl in Kundara. The sub-inspector responsible has been suspended. The suicide note allegedly written by the girl was sent for forensic examination to prove its veracity, he said in reply to a submission made by Opposition Leader Ramesh Chennithala.
Mr Chennithala said the incident was similar to the one at Walayar where two young sisters had committed suicide after being allegedly sexually harassed. He also said that the police did not act even after the victim's father submitted repeated complaints at the police station. The Congress has called a dawn-to-dusk hartal in Kundara on Friday in protest against the police inaction on the issue. The probe team has taken into custody the girl's mother and questioned her. It is suspected that there is a bid to fabricate a case against the girl's father, who has been living separately after some quarrels with the mother.
A suicide note found near the body of the girl, who was found hanging from the window of her house at Nanthirikkal, Kundara, on January 15, allegedly stated that she was ending her life as she “lacked peace” in her home. The police will examine the doctor who conducted the autopsy to find whether she was molested before her death. The police have taken into custody nine persons, including the grandfather of the child, along with a few neighbours, who were questioned at the East Kallada police station. The autopsy report showed that the girl underwent brutal torture and sustained over 20 injuries all over her body, and that it was not an odd case of suicide.
The police, who had failed to take the case seriously for the last two months, have now constituted a special inquiry team under Kollam rural SP S. Surendran. The police had at first filed a case for unnatural death. South zone IG Manoj Abraham has suspended Kundara SI Rajeesh Kumar citing dereliction of duty. Circle Inspector R. Shabu was suspended earlier. A protest march conducted by Youth Congress activists to the Kundara police station demanding justice to the victim turned violent on Thursday. The police blocked the march near the station, after which the activists pelted stones at them.
